Full Job Description
Job Summary
The successful candidate will be joining the AI Enterprise Decisioning Operations team within the Enterprise Business Intelligence (EBI) organization. The Enterprise Decision Engine (EDE) drives optimal Customer Experiences through Next Best Action, Personalization, and Omni-Channel capabilities. Backed by Artificial Intelligence, EDE is constantly optimizing while flexing to meet changing Customer and Business needs.

The AI Enterprise Decisioning Operations team is looking for a self-starting and highly organized individual. The role requires the individual to ensure effective front and backend functionality of applications, establish root causes of application errors, and monitor application performance metrics. As the EDE platform expands its capabilities and integrates into new channels, the production support analyst will act quickly to analyze the available data and find the root cause of the problem while providing users with progress updates. This involves handling and prioritizing incidents, performing impact analysis, coordinating with cross-functional teams, and ensuring timely resolutions.

Job Description

Core Responsibilities:
  • Offer decisioning tactic design & management, including consulting with business on business rules, guardrails, and thresholds to precisely target customers for specific offers in omni-channel interactions.
  • Monitoring and Alerting: Experience with monitoring and setting up, managing alerts, analyzing system performance, and taking proactive measures to prevent issues.
  • Troubleshooting and Debugging: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to analyze complex issues.
  • Communication and Collaboration: Excellent communication skills to interact with stakeholders, developers, and other teams effectively.
  • The ability to convey technical information in a clear and concise manner and collaborate in a team environment.
  • Documentation: Proficiency in documenting processes, troubleshooting steps, incident resolution, and maintaining knowledge bases or wikis
  • Experience in identifying opportunities to enhance system stability, performance, automation, and implementing best practices.
  • Deep dive into existing integrations at a technical and business process level to ensure that platform-to-channel functionality is aligned with current needs of the business.
  • Consistent exercise of independent judgment and discretion in matters of significance.
  • Regular, consistent and punctual attendance. Must be able to work nights and weekends, variable schedule(s) and overtime as necessary.
  • Other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
